New Baja Satellite based Map & Giveaway.


Hi Nomads,

I?ve been working on a new Baja Satellite Map print for a while now. Some of you already know about it. Well, finally it?s done:bounce: You can check it out on my sites Baja Collection

This print is 24?x 41? and has major roads and some minor ones. It also has some towns and villages. It?s a great conversation piece and you can use it to relive some of you fondest trips to Baja. However, I wouldn?t use it for navigation.

Tight Schedule


I?d better sit back in the lounger and contemplate my afternoon schedule. Hmm, should I go check the waves again? We could ride the motos south and look for shark's teeth, or take the buggy north and pick up some garden rocks. It?s not too windy to go fishing but just windy enough to fly the kite. Wow, check out that thunderstorm over the mesas- cool lightening show! Ah...it's the perfect temperature for a nap.

Why do I wear a watch in laid-back Baja? To keep track of the tides, and to squeeze as much ?living? in to each day as I can because Baja is where I feel the most alive.
